Turbovin 14 November 2009 04:12 PM

I also would change the intercooler to a STI newage TMIC or a FMIC.

My V5 Type R has 348 hp (calculated on 16% loss) with following mods.
Ecutek
Hybrid FMIC
Larger inlet pipe
Maxim Works equal length headers
3" invidia exhaust with a 100 cell race catalyst
Fuelab FPR and parallell fuel rails
Aem dryflow intake
Walbro 255 fuel pump.

Some of the mods are probably unnecessary but with only headers, exhaust, intake and ecutek remap it made 331 hp (with decat back then). Same boost and no other mods on the map.
